The aim of the study was to subclassify the soma-dendritic α2-autoreceptors in the locus coeruleus (LC) of the rat by means of antagonists. To this end, the frequency of spontaneous action potentials was recorded extracellularly from single LC neurones in brain slices. The neurones fired spontaneously at an average rate of 1 Hz. The selective α2-adrenoceptor agonist 5-bromo-6-(2-imidazolin-2-ylamino)-quinoxaline (UK 14,304) and noradrenaline decreased the action potential discharge with IC50 values of 5 and 510 nM, respectively. The concentration-inhibition curves of UK 14,304 and noradrenaline were shifted to the right by phentolamine (0.15 μM) and rauwolscine (0.15 μM) but not by prazosin (1 μM). Apparent K d values of phentolamine were 17 nM (against UK 14,304) and 20 nM (against noradrenaline). Apparent K d values of rauwolscine were 47 nM (against UK 14,304) and 70 nM (against noradrenaline). (+)-Oxaprotiline (1 μM) suppressed the firing of the neurones within 10 to 33 min. In the continued presence of oxaprotiline, phentolamine and rauwolscine restored firing with EC50 values of 120 and 250 nM, respectively. Prazosin (1 μM) again was ineffective. All three antagonist affinity estimates – against UK 14,304, exogenous noradrenaline and endogenous noradrenaline (that accumulates in the extracellular space in the presence of oxaprotiline) – yield an affinity order phentolamine > rauwolscine >> prazosin, prazosin being ineffective even at a concentration of 1 μM. These findings identify the soma-dendritic α2-autoreceptors of the LC as the rat variant of the α2A/D-adrenoceptor, i.e. α2D. Not only presynaptic but also soma-dendritic α2-autoreceptors may at least predominantly be α2A/D throughout the nervous system. Received: 3 March 1997 / Accepted: 21 April 1997  相似文献

侧脑室注射东莨菪碱和酚妥拉明对幼兔分辨学习的影响   总被引:3,自引:1,他引:2  
目的 探讨东莨菪碱和酚妥拉明对幼兔分辨学习的影响。方法 将30只比利时纯种幼兔从生后13日龄随机分为三组:东莨菪碱组、酚妥拉明组和生理盐水对照组,观察不同日龄各组幼兔的分辨学习能力。结果 幼兔分辨学习的正确反应一般始于生后15日龄。侧脑室注射东莨菪碱对16日龄以前幼兔分辨学习无明显影响,对17日龄以后幼兔分辨学习产生明显抑制作用。侧脑室注射酚妥拉明对13—23日龄幼兔分辨学习均有明显抑制作用。结论 幼兔生后发育过程中学习能力的发展具明显的阶段性,其原因可能与神经递质系统的发育成熟有关。  相似文献

目的 :观察酚妥拉明与多巴胺治疗难治性肺炎的疗效。方法 :对 2 0例难治性肺炎的患儿 ,在常规治疗的基础上 (予抗生素、止咳化痰、超声雾化、拍背 ) ,用酚妥拉明和多巴胺静点 ,每日 1次。结果 :总有效率 90 %。结论 :酚妥拉明与多巴胺治疗难治性肺炎疗效好、价格低、副作用小 ,值得临床推广  相似文献

Summary The effects of hypoxic hypoxia on renal hemodynamics and metabolism have been studied in anaesthetized mechanically ventilated rabbits. Acute hypoxia (F1O2=0.10,PaO2=35 torr) induces at constant mean arterial pressure a 45% decrease in RBF, GFR, and whereas free water clearance increases. These alterations were still apparent 50 min after resuming normal arterial oxygenation. In order to assess the role of the stimulation of catecholamine release in these observations, two other sets of experiments were performed: 1) the animals were ventilated with the same hypoxic gas mixture but after adrenergic blockade (phentolamine: 0.2 mg·kg·min–1 i.v.), 2) hypoxia was induced by ventilating the animals with CO (FICO=0.002) at constantPaO2. Increase in renal vascular resistance and reduction of renal O2 uptake were still observed. This indicates that adrenergic stimulation cannot fully explain the renal vasoconstriction encountered in hypoxia. The role of a local vasoactive factor, especially that of the renin angiotensin system is discussed. The apparent O2 cost of Na reabsorption was not greatly modified by any type of hypoxia and the Na:O2 ratio remained close to the value observed in normoxic animals. This indicates that the kidney may adapt to hypoxia by reducing its O2 demand keeping unaltered its tubular function and basal O2 needs.  相似文献

应用显微录像静画步进法观察家兔肠系膜局部施加去甲肾上腺素(NA)后,诱寻出微动脉周期性、节律性的血管运动及静脉注入普萘洛尔、酚妥拉明对其产生的影响,以期探讨血管运动产生机制及其与α-,β-肾上腺素受体的关系。结果:在家兔颈动脉平均血压为11.40±0.89kPa的条件下,局部施予NA0.8μg于肠系膜观察域,引起微动脉的血管运动,其频率:0.109±0.006Hz,振幅:5.51±0.42μm。同一视野的微静脉和毛细血管未出现血管运动。血管运动的振幅在同一支微动脉上分布不均,呈节段性。普萘洛尔0.1mg/ml·kg-1、0.5mg/ml·kg-1组的内径、血压、血管运动频率及振幅无明显改变,1.0mg/ml·kg-1组的血压无明显变化,内径减小,血管运动频率增加,振幅减小。静脉注入酚妥拉明0.5mg/ml·kg-1及1.0mg/ml·kg-1,颈动脉血压降低,血管内径增加,血管运动频率减少,振幅降低,血管运动被抑制。结论:上述结果表明生理条件下,局部施加NA可以诱导出家兔肠系膜微动脉血管运动,并且血管运动的发生与NA及α-,β-肾上腺素受体有一定关系。  相似文献

There has been no study comparing the advantage and disadvantage of various antihypertensive agents during surgery for pheochromocytomas because the study is difficult in clinical setting. In the present experiments using dogs, after increasing the arterial blood pressure with norepinephrine, we decreased it to the baseline with sodium nitroprusside (SNP), adenosine triphosphate (ATP), or phentolamine (PE) and compared the hemodynamic changes. A hyperdynamic state was found with ATP and with PE, but not with SNP. The norepinephrine-induced pulmonary hypertension could be successfully treated with SNP, but not with ATP or PE. The reason for these differences are thought to be the different vasodilative properties on peripheral arteries and veins. We conclude that agents that dilates the arteries and veins should be used to regulate the arterial pressure during surgical removal of a pheochromocytoma.(Murata K, Takahashi H, Ikeda K: Comparative cardiovascular effects of SNP, ATP and phentolamine during norepinephrine-induced hypertension in dogs. J Anesth 5: 396–403, 1991)  相似文献

目的 为了观察酚妥拉明治疗小儿支气管哮喘的疗效。方法 对 2 0 0 1年 2月~ 2 0 0 2年 3月收治的支气管哮喘 14 0例 ,随机分为两组 ,其中治疗组 80例 ,对照组 60例 ,治疗组静脉滴注酚妥拉明 ,对照组静脉滴注氨茶碱。两组综合治疗相同。结果 治疗组总有效率为 95% ,明显高于对照组的 66 67% ,且平均住院天数治疗组为 8± 2 3 5d ,较对照组的 10± 3 2 6d为短 ,两组差异有非常显著意义。结论 酚妥拉明对缓解小儿支气管哮喘症状有明显治疗作用  相似文献

酚妥拉明与多巴胺伍用治疗慢性肺心病心力衰竭   总被引:1,自引:1,他引:1  
目的:总结酚妥拉明与多巴胺伍用治疗慢性肺心病心力衰竭的疗效。方法:30例肺心病顽固性心衰患者,均在抗感染、吸氧、利尿、强心等综合治疗后,心衰无好转时加用酚妥拉明与多巴胺静脉滴注,每日一次,连用7至10天。用药前后记录血压、心率、尿量。结果:一疗程后心率明显减慢,尿量明显增加与治疗前相比有非常显著差异(P<0.01)。血压与治疗前无明显差异(P>0.05)。总有效率达86.6%(显效46.6%,有效40%)。结论:酚妥拉明与多巴胺伍用治疗慢性肺心病顽固性心衰,疗效确切,副作用少,在临床上有一定的使用价值。  相似文献

Myocardial injury following endogenous catecholamine release in rabbits   总被引:2,自引:0,他引:2  
Catecholamines (CAT) given in large doses produce cardiomyopathic changes in several animal species. This study was designed to determine if endogenous release can also induce cardiac injury. Rabbits were infused with doses of tyramine (TYR), ranging from 200 to 500 micrograms/min/kg, i.v. for 90 min. Arterial pressure and heart rate were measured, as were total CAT concentrations, blood gases, pH and glucose. Two days later the animals were killed and cardiac injury assessed using a histological scoring system. All data were compared with controls given saline. Initial CAT averaged 452 pg/ml, rose to 2890 pg/ml after starting TYR, 500 micrograms/min/kg, and remained elevated for the duration of infusion. Circulating CAT levels were a function of TYR dose, and bore a linear relationship to the histological score (P less than 0.001). Development of lesions was unaltered by beta 1 blockade with practolol, but sharply reduced by alpha blockade with phentolamine (P less than 0.01). Pretreatment with insulin also reduced lesion formation, but diabetic (alloxan) rabbits showed no greater CAT injury. It is concluded that endogenous release of CAT induces myocardial injury in the rabbit in a dose-dependent manner. This is unrelated to myocardial O2 demand, and microvascular pathology was absent. Activation of alpha adrenergic pathways is likely the dominant or exclusive mechanism.  相似文献

目的探究酚妥拉明治疗小儿肺炎的临床效果。方法选取100例2013年3月至2014年3月在我院儿科就诊的确诊小儿肺炎的患儿,随机分成对照组和试验组,分别给予常规治疗和常规治疗基础上给予酚妥拉明静脉滴注治疗,比较两组的临床疗效。结果对照组患儿症状消失时间明显长于试验组患儿,住院时间也明显长于试验组患儿,试验组患儿治疗总有效率86%(43例患儿有效),明显高于对照组患儿治疗总有效率60%(30例患儿治疗有效),对照组患儿发热,呕吐,低血压等并发症发生率为18%(9例),明显高于试验组患儿并发症发生率4%(2例),均有P<0.05,差异有统计学意义。结论酚妥拉明治疗小儿肺炎临床疗效良好,可以明显缩短病程和住院时间,提高治疗有效率,同时减少并发症的发生,建议临床上推广使用酚妥拉明治疗小儿肺炎。  相似文献
